What are the units for:
Kinetic energy = 1/2 x mass x speed^2
Ek = 1/2 x m x v^2
Kinetic energy = J
Mass = Kg
Speed = m/s
What are the units for:
GPE = mass x gravitational field strength x height Ep = m x g x h
GPE = J
Mass = Kg
Gravitational field strength = N/kg
Height = m
What are the units for:
Elastic potential energy = 1/2 x spring constant x extension^2
Ee = 1/2 x k x e^2
Ee = J
Spring constant = (N/m)
Extension = m
What are the units for:
Power = work done / time P = W/t
Power = W (watts)
Work done = J
Time = s
What are the units for:
Power = energy transferred / time P = E/t
Power = W (watts)
Energy transferred = J
Time = s

What are the units for:
Change in thermal energy = mass x specific heat capacity x temperature change
🔺E = m x c x 🔺Ø
Change in thermal energy = J
Mass = Kg
Specific Heat Capacity = J/Kg°C
Temp change = °C
What are the units for:
Charge flow = current x time
Q = I x t
Charge flow = C (coulomb)
Current = A (amps)
Time = s
What are the units for:
Potential difference = current x resistance
V = I x R
Potential difference = V (volts)
Current = A (amps)
Resistance = Ω Ohms
Total resistance equation + units?
Series
Total resistance = resistance of component 1 + resistance of component 2
RT = R1 + R2
Resistance = Ω Ohms
Total resistance equation + units?
Parallel
1/Rt = 1/R1 + 1/R2 + 1/R3
Resistance = Ω Ohms
What are the units for:
Power = current x potential difference
P =I x V
Power = W
Current = A (amps)
Potential difference = V
What are the units for:
Power = current^2 x resistance P = I^2 x R
Power = W Current = A Resistance = Ω Ohms
What are the units for:
Energy transferred = power x time
E = P x t
Energy = J Power = W Time = s

What are the units for:
Thermal energy for a change in state = mass x specific latent heat
E = m x L
Thermal energy for state change = J
Mass = kg
Specific latent heat = J / kg

What are the units for:
Time period = 1 / frequency
T = 1/f
Time period = s
Frequency = Hz

What are the units for:
Weight = mass x gravitational field strength
Weight = N
Mass = kg
Gravitational field strength = N/kg
